And fighting Nazis in the deserts of Libya and... kureru meaning in japaneseWebb19 apr. 2024 · On November 16, 1941, the SAS launched its first independent operation. Seven officers and 57 men parachuted onto five Axis airfields in North Africa. Their aim was to destroy and damage the planes and facilities there and provide the British with an advantage in the air. The operation was a disaster. kurera se
